Senior Director, Firmware Engineering

Date: May 26, 2026

Location: Taipei, TPQ, TW

Company: Celestica International LP

Summary: The role is for a highly motivated and experienced Senior Engineering Leader to spearhead a strategic customer engagement focused on cutting-edge technology solutions.This role demands a unique blend of technical expertise, customer-centricity, and leadership acumen to drive successful outcomes in a dynamic environment.This role may be accountable for strategic customer engagements or on Celestica portfolio product offerings.The customer facing role will need regular engagement with the customer on technical advances, product quality, engineering metrics etc.

To be successful in the role, the senior leader will need to work closely with internal and external stakeholders globally.The leader must be a thought leader, with strong communication skills and be forward thinking.As a people leader, the leader will build and groom a team of high performing engineers, working with them on objective setting and professional development initiatives.The candidate will have overall responsibility for software quality, customer engagement (Engineering) planning, budgeting, implementing and maintaining costs in a functional area.

The candidate will regularly interact with executives and/or major customers.Interactions may involve readouts, strategic direction setting or responding professionally and proactively to any potential escalations.

Responsibilities
  • Customer Engagement: Serve as the primary technical point of contact for a key customer, building strong relationships and understanding their needs.
  • Collaborate closely with the customer to define project scope, requirements, and success criteria.
  • Effectively communicate technical concepts and solutions to both technical and non-technical audiences at the customer.
  • Ensure customer satisfaction by delivering high-quality solutions that meet their expectations and timelines.
  • Drive Engineering Excellence: Lead and mentor a team of engineers, fostering a culture of innovation, collaboration, and continuous improvement.
  • Oversee the design, development, and delivery of cutting-edge technology solutions, leveraging emerging technologies.
  • Champion engineering best practices, leveraging modern and secure software processes and languages.
  • Drive continuous improvement in engineering processes and methodologies to enhance efficiency and effectiveness.
  • Ensure Quality Outcomes: Define and implement quality assurance processes and metrics to ensure that deliverables meet the highest standards.
  • Proactively identify and mitigate risks to project success and product quality.
  • Champion a culture of quality throughout the engineering team and the customer engagement.
Knowledge/Skills/Competencies
  • Proven Leader: 15+ years of experience in software engineering, with a demonstrated ability to lead and deliver complex projects in a customer-facing role.
  • Technical Depth: Deep, hands-on understanding of AI/ML infrastructure, hardware accelerators (GPUs, TPUs, etc.), and the software stack required for large-scale LLM/GenAI training and inference.
  • Expertise in Rack Management Software (Provisioning, Monitoring, Lifecycle Management).
  • Experience with protocols like Redfish, IPMI, and SNMP for interfacing directly with hardware components (BMCs, PDUs, CDUs, PCIe switches).
  • Strong understanding of high-speed IO protocols such as PCIe, CXL, and high-speed networking (InfiniBand/Ethernet)
  • Expertise of Infrastructure-as-Code (IaC) tools like Terraform, Ansible, Chef, or Puppet for provisioning at
  • Deep understanding of the competitive landscape and technological demands of the hyperscalar market segment.
  • Deep knowledge of software development methodologies (e.g., Agile, Scrum), cloud computing (AWS, Azure, GCP), data architecture, cybersecurity, and modern, secure programming languages.
  • GenAI, vibe coding and other modern means of software development.
  • Customer Focus: Excellent communication, interpersonal, and presentation skills, with a proven ability to build strong customer relationships.
  • Quality Advocate: Deep understanding of quality assurance methodologies and a passion for delivering high-quality solutions.
  • Emerging Tech Savvy: Experience with and understanding of emerging technologies, with the ability to identify and leverage them to solve customer challenges.
  • Strategic Thinker: Able to translate customer needs into technical solutions and align engineering efforts with business goals.
  • Thought leader: Be a thought leader for internal and external stakeholders, able to network effectively in a global environment.

Physical Demands: Incumbent will perform the duties of this position in a normal office environment. Travel - 5-10% (estimated)

Typical Experience Fifteen plus years' relevant experience

Typical Education Bachelor's degree in Engineering or related field, or consideration of an equivalent combination of education and experience. Advanced studies in Business/Operations/Technology are recommended.

Salary Range: $200,000 - 245,000 USD/annually

COMPANY OVERVIEW: Celestica (NYSE, TSX: CLS) enables the world's best brands.Through our recognized customer-centric approach, we partner with leading companies in Aerospace and Defense, Communications, Enterprise, HealthTech, Industrial, Capital Equipment and Energy to deliver solutions for their most complex challenges.

As a leader in design, manufacturing, hardware platform and supply chain solutions, Celestica brings global expertise and insight at every stage of product development – from drawing board to full-scale production and after-market services for products from advanced medical devices, to highly engineered aviation systems, to next-generation hardware platform solutions for the Cloud.Headquartered in Toronto, with talented teams spanning 40+ locations in 13 countries across the Americas, Europe and Asia, we imagine, develop and deliver a better future with our customers.
